Unlike DSL Iowa and other broadband technologies that are limited to only densely populated areas, T1 service is available just about anywhere with a phone line. T1's in Iowa, also known as DS1, uses repeaters to boost up the signal strength of the transmission - allowing it to travel up to 50 miles away from the nearest Central Office location in Iowa.
